Low power disk drive spindle motor controller

1. A high efficiency, switching regulator type hard disk storage system comprising:

  • a hard disk drive assembly including storage disks and a permanent magnet motor having a multiple phase stator;

    switching circuit means electrically connecting a power source and each phase of said multiple phase stator for electrically connecting electrical power to said multiple phase stator;

    a switching regulator circuit including an n-channel field effect switching transistor connected between said switching circuit means and ground; and

    means for applying substantially constant high frequency pulse switching signals to said n-channel field effect switching transistor, said pulse switching signals providing a varying duty cycle to vary the power supplied from said power source to said multiple phase stator of said motor.
